FY2024 Earnings Forecast for TC Energy Co. (TSE:TRP) Issued By Atb Cap Markets

TC Energy Co. (TSE:TRPFree Report) (NYSE:TRP) – Analysts at Atb Cap Markets decreased their FY2024 earnings estimates for TC Energy in a research note issued to investors on Wednesday, October 2nd. Atb Cap Markets analyst N. Heywood now forecasts that the company will earn $4.06 per share for the year, down from their previous estimate of $4.21. The consensus estimate for TC Energy’s current full-year earnings is $4.42 per share. Atb Cap Markets also issued estimates for TC Energy’s Q4 2024 earnings at $0.88 EPS, Q1 2025 earnings at $1.15 EPS, Q2 2025 earnings at $0.82 EPS and Q3 2025 earnings at $0.92 EPS.

TC Energy Corporation operates as an energy infrastructure company in North America. It operates through five segments: Canadian Natural Gas Pipelines; U.S. Natural Gas Pipelines; Mexico Natural Gas Pipelines; Liquids Pipelines; and Power and Energy Solutions. The company builds and operates a network of 93,600 kilometers of natural gas pipelines, which transports natural gas from supply basins to local distribution companies, power generation plants, industrial facilities, interconnecting pipelines, LNG export terminals, and other businesses.
